The vacancy rate is 16.6% — elevated. The poverty rate is 12.8%. Around 53% of renters are cost-burdened. About 1,187 people live here, median age 40. The ZIP holds roughly 558 housing units. Around 18%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. At $79,318, median income runs near typical U.S. levels. The demographic-stress sub-score lands at 29/100. The typical home is worth about $176,700 (2.0× income, relatively affordable). 81% of housing is owner-occupied.
